JOB DESCRIPTION

MAIN AIM/PURPOSE OF JOB

To assist in the design and development of projects new and existing, from modelling components through to producing fully resolved drawings to be issued to production. 

MAIN TASKS

To design and produce production drawings for various components and sub-assemblies for both new and existing projects, primarily using Siemens NX 3-D design software but also using Autocad 2-D as required.
To design, model and draught all aspects of systems and machinery including engine geometry for shaft, surface drive, outdrive, outboard and POD installations.
To design, model and draught steering, thrusting and stabilisation systems.
To design, model and draught exhaust systems and machinery combustion and ventilation air systems.
To design, model and draught engine room fire suppression systems, fire hydrant and emergency bilge systems.
To be able to communicate all design information clearly to others involved in the design and production of the project (working in liaison with the purchasing and planning departments).
To be able to work on projects as part of a small and focused team as well as issuing design information to tight deadlines with minimum supervision where required.
To produce drawings that are suitable for production, classification societies and formatted in such a way that they are suitable for owner’s manuals.
To continually strive to develop personal skill and knowledge in all aspects of marine design, to enable future advancement in both personal ability, and future larger products.


EXPERIENCE

Experience of Design, Production / engineering using 3-D and 2-D design software.
Experience within the marine industry is not a necessity, but it would be beneficial to the job holder. 


EDUCATION/TRAINING

Would ideally suit a Design Engineer or Marine Engineer.
Computer literacy is a requirement, with a sound knowledge of 3-D design software, Autocad 2-D design software and spreadsheet ability preferred.
